Discover PerfectaCOL® GM, made from starch, a 100% biodegradable, PFAS-free adhesive that also acts as an oil-and-grease barrier — delivering two functions in one natural solution. Combining heat-pressure sealability with oil-and-grease resistance, this solution is ideal for converters aiming to create truly compostable fibre-based packaging.
